> commit 3a9626c816db901def438dc2513622e281186d39
> Author: Mario Limonciello <mario.limoncie...@amd.com>
> Date:   Wed Feb 7 23:52:55 2024 -0600
> 
>     drm/amd: Stop evicting resources on APUs in suspend
>     
>     commit 5095d5418193 ("drm/amd: Evict resources during PM ops prepare()
>     callback") intentionally moved the eviction of resources to earlier in
>     the suspend process, but this introduced a subtle change that it occurs
>     before adev->in_s0ix or adev->in_s3 are set. This meant that APUs
>     actually started to evict resources at suspend time as well.
>     
>     Explicitly set s0ix or s3 in the prepare() stage, and unset them if the
>     prepare() stage failed.
>     
>     v2: squash in warning fix from Stephen Rothwell
>     
>     Reported-by: J<C3><BC>rg Billeter <j...@bitron.ch>
>     Closes: https://gitlab.freedesktop.org/drm/amd/-/issues/3132#note_2271038
>     Fixes: 5095d5418193 ("drm/amd: Evict resources during PM ops prepare() 
> callback")
